Description

Depression, as well as its affects millions of adults each year, yet it is often misunderstood or overlooked. This class offers a compassionate and insightful exploration into the nature of depression, as well as its causes, symptoms, and effects on individuals and their relationships.

Rev. Dr. Kelly Jackson Brooks, a licensed professional clinical mental health counselor (LPCC), holds a Doctorate of Ministry, a master’s degree in Counseling and a master’s degree in Divinity. She is the executive director of Chrysalis Counseling for Clergy and works as an employee assistance provider with Sandia National Laboratory. Kelly is an LPCC with 25-years of experience, and has served as the chair of the New Mexico Counseling Association and the chair of the New Mexico Association for the Spiritual, Ethical, and Religious Values in Counseling, along with other community and faith-based boards. Involvement in the spiritual, religious, and mental health fields as they relate to community and connection are the foundations and passions of Kelly’s work.
